How can I turn on SNI for nginx?
I think that my nginx server supports SNI, because nginx -V sent me such feedback
nginx version: nginx/1.18.0
built by gcc 9.4.0 (Ubuntu 9.4.0-1ubuntu1~20.04.1)
built with OpenSSL 1.1.1f 31 Mar 2020
TLS SNI support enabled
Here is part of my setting of nginx.conf, but b.org is not avaliable, and present 525 SSL hand shake failed. Another virtual server is ok.
server {
listen 443 ssl;
server_name A.com;
ssl_certificate /home/web/cert/A.com.pem;
ssl_certificate_key /home/web/cert/A.com.key;
location / {
proxy_pass http://127.0.0.1:5660;
}
}
server {
listen 443 ssl;
server_name B.org;
ssl_certificate /home/web/cert/B.org.pem;
ssl_certificate_key /home/web/cert/B.org.key;
location / {
proxy_pass http://127.0.0.1:5661;
}
}